GENERAL PROCEDURES
Battery Disconnect
WARNING: Batteries normally produce explosive gases which can cause personal injury.
Therefore, do not allow flames, sparks or lighted substances to come near the battery, always
shield your face and protect your eyes. Always provide ventilation. Failure to follow these
instructions may result in personal injury.
WARNING: To avoid accidental deployment and possible injury, the backup power supply
must be depleted before repairing or installing any front or side air bag supplemental restraint
system (SRS) components and before repairing, installing, adjusting or striking components
near the front or side air bag sensors, such as doors, instrument panel, console, door latches,
strikers, seats and hood latches. Failure to follow these procedures may result in personal
injury.
Refer to the appropriate vehicle shop manual to determine location of the front air bag sensors.
To deplete the backup power supply energy, disconnect the battery ground cable and wait at
least one minute. Be sure to disconnect auxiliary batteries and power supplies (if equipped).
Failure to follow these instructions may result in personal injury.
WARNING: When lifting a battery, excessive pressure on the end walls could cause acid
to spew through the vent caps, resulting in personal injury. Lift with a battery carrier or with
your hands on opposite corners. Failure to follow these instructions may result in personal
injury.
WARNING: Keep out of the reach of children. Batteries contain sulfuric acid. Avoid
contact with skin, eyes or clothing. Also, shield your eyes when working near the battery to
protect against possible splashing of the acid solution. In case of acid contact with the skin or
eyes, flush immediately with water for a minimum of 15 minutes and get prompt medical
attention. If acid is swallowed, call a physician immediately. Failure to follow these instructions
may result in personal injury.
1. NOTE: When the battery is disconnected and reconnected, some abnormal drive symptoms
may occur while the vehicle relearns its adaptive strategy. The vehicle may need to be driven to
relearn its strategy.
Disconnect the battery ground cable.
2. Disconnect the positive battery cable.
3. To install, reverse the removal procedure.

DESCRIPTION AND OPERATION
Exterior Lighting
The exterior lighting system consists of the following components:
zheadlamps (13008)
z parking lamps
z rear lamps (13404)
z high mounted stoplamp
z license lamps
z front turn lamps
z reversing lamps
z fog lamps (if equipped)
z headlamp switch (11654)
z fog lamp switch (if equipped)
z brake pedal position (BPP) switch (13480)
z multifunction switch (13K359)
z digital transmission range (DTR) sensor (A/T)
z reversing lamp switch (M/T)
z electronic flasher
z fog lamp relays (if equipped)

DIAGNOSIS AND TESTING
Communications Network
Refer to Wiring Diagrams Cell
14 , Multiplex Communication Network for schematic and connector
information.
Principles of Operation
The vehicle has two module communications networks. The standard corporate protocol (SCP) which
is an unshielded twisted pair cable (data bus plus, Circuit 914 [TN/OG] and data bus minus, Circuit 915
[PK/LB]), and the international standards organization (ISO) 9141 network which is a single wire
(Circuit 70 [LB/WH]). The diagnostic tool can connect to both networks through the data link connector
(DLC). This makes diagnosis and testing of these systems easier by allowing one smart tester to be
able to diagnose and control any module on the two networks from one connector. The DLC can be
found under the instrument panel between the steering column and the radio.
The ISO 9141 communication network does not permit inter- module communication. When the
diagnostic tool communicates to modules on the ISO 9141 communication network, the diagnostic tool
must ask for all information; the modules cannot initiate communications.
The SCP network will remain operational even with the severing of one of the bus wires.
Communications will also continue if one of the bus wires is shorted to ground or battery positive
voltage (B+) or if some, but not all, termination resistors are lost.
Unlike the SCP communication network, the ISO 9141 communication network will not function if the
wire is shorted to chassis ground or battery positive voltage (B+). Also, if one of the modules on the
ISO 9141 network loses power or shorts internally, communications to that module will fail.
The powertrain control module (PCM) is on the SCP communication network. The PCM controls the
engine for better fuel economy, emissions control, and failure mode detection and storage. Refer to
Powertrain Control/Emissions Diagnosis (PC/ED) manual Section 3 for diagnosis and testing of the
PCM.
The restraint control module (RCM) is on the ISO 9141 network. The RCM controls the deployment of
the air bags based on sensor input. For additional information, refer to Section 501 - 20B .
